Chips

Lime Chip


The Lime chip comes from the Wairarapa, over towards Castle Point and has an average size of 30mm. It is a 29 Million year old rock made from sea shells. Its creamy colour makes it easy to blend with most other colours and textures. Good for paths and garden coverage. Its rough shape means you can not walk on it in bare feet.

Quarter Chip
A small grey chip used mainly for driveways, paths and as drainage metal in soak pits. It is an inexpensive product.

White Chip
The White chip comes from the East coast and is formed by very old seashells. It is over 120 million years old and is extremely hard. Great for paths, driveways, tops of pots and to mix with 20 mm pebbles to brighten the grey pebbles up.
